From b2f8b2d4d272b917b390ea36a5cb3bf756245f94 Mon Sep 17 00:00:00 2001 From: "Ali(Ako) Hosseini" Date: Mon, 12 Aug 2024 13:52:28 +0800 Subject: [PATCH] ci: use projectName from env --- .github/workflows/build-and-deploy-staging.yml |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/.github/workflows/build-and-deploy-staging.yml b/.github/workflows/build-and-deploy-staging.yml index c05cfd3e..ac242221 100644 --- a/.github/workflows/build-and-deploy-staging.yml +++ b/.github/workflows/build-and-deploy-staging.yml @@ -56,11 +56,11 @@ jobs: npm i -g wrangler echo "Deploying build to Cloudflare Pages" directory='dist/' - projectName=${{ secrets.CLOUDFLARE_PROJECT_NAME }} + projectName=$CLOUDFLARE_PROJECT_NAME branch=$(echo "$HEAD_BRANCH" | head -c 20 | sed 's/[\/_\.]/-/g; s/[^a-zA-Z0-9]$/1/') - cf_preview_url=$(wrangler pages deploy $directory --project-name=$CLOUDFLARE_PROJECT_NAME --branch=$branch > log.txt 2>&1; echo $?) + cf_preview_url=$(wrangler pages deploy $directory --project-name=$projectName --branch=$branch > log.txt 2>&1; echo $?) echo "------" - preview_url=https://$branch.$CLOUDFLARE_PROJECT_NAME.pages.dev + preview_url=https://$branch.$projectName.pages.dev cat log.txt if grep -q "Deployment complete" log.txt; then echo "preview_url=$preview_url" >> "$GITHUB_OUTPUT"